A Special Honour for a much-loved Brother at Mistley Lodge

A rare honour for a much-loved Brother creates an unforgettable evening for the Mistley Lodge and its members

The final Lodge of Instruction meeting of the season on the 8th June at Mistley Lodge No. 2339 that meets at the Mistley Masonic Hall, Manningtree was expected to be a routine and informal evening of learning and fellowship. Instead, it became a moment that those present are unlikely ever to forget.

Having opened the Lodge and received confirmation that no further brethren were expected, members settled into what they thought would be a normal meeting. They were therefore surprised when Assistant Provincial Grand Master John Singh, was announced and entered the Lodge carrying a very special message on behalf of the Provincial Grand Master, Paul Tarrant.

The message was for Davie Hunter, a highly respected member of Mistley Lodge who recently completed his year as Immediate Past Master and has sadly been diagnosed with a life-limiting illness.

In recognition of Davie's dedicated service to Freemasonry and wishing him to enjoy his Masonic journey to the fullest for as long as possible, the Provincial Grand Master had authorised an immediate field appointment. Davie Hunter was appointed to the rank of Past Provincial Grand Standard Bearer.

Field appointments are rare and reserved for exceptional circumstances. The announcement was received with great emotion by those present, reflecting both the esteem in which Davie is held and the kindness shown by the Provincial Grand Master.

Presenting the honour, John Singh conveyed the Provincial Grand Master's warmest wishes and support. The occasion was marked by genuine affection, respect and brotherly love from everyone in attendance.

Davie was deeply moved by the honour, and by the support from his fellow members of Mistley Lodge.  

Speaking later at the Festive Board, he reflected on how much Freemasonry had meant to him and said he would ensure that his children and grandchildren would always remember what the Craft had done for him.

For those present, the evening served as a powerful reminder that Freemasonry is about far more than ceremonies and meetings. It is about friendship, compassion and supporting one another through life's challenges.

It was a memorable occasion, and one that will remain in the hearts and minds of the brethren of Mistley Lodge for many years to come.
